Metasurfaces in Optical Biosensing: Revolutionizing Detection Techniques and Shaping the Future DOI Creative Commons
Sunil Kumar, Harbinder Singh, Dhiraj Kumar Singh

и другие.

Photonics, Год журнала: 2025, Номер 12(4), С. 360 - 360

Опубликована: Апрель 10, 2025

Metasurfaces have been widely investigated across the disciplines of optical biosensing due to their exceptional ability manipulate electromagnetic fields. Consequently, over past few years, there has growing interest in application metasurfaces biosensors field biomedical sensing. While being label-free and offering real-time tracking, high sensitivity, a quick response are among benefits conventional biosensors, incorporation improves wavefront manipulation, selectivity for versatile sensing, capacity device miniaturization satisfy increasingly complex requirements. Furthermore, is lack comprehensive evaluations that address current research developments future possibilities, despite encouraging advancements this emerging field. Hence, work provides review serves as valuable resource researchers exploring metasurface-based biosensors. This delves into defining basic sensing concepts, design procedures, important figures merit (FOM) applications, including detection numerous analytes, such viruses, toxins, antibodies, tumors, drugs monitoring blood sugar. presenting critical evaluation structural fabrication techniques with view toward potential commercialization, ends by highlighting several fascinating areas further investigation. For article, total 5844 effective documents about metasurface were retrieved from Scopus database. The VOSviewer version 1.6.20 bibliometric software was used scientific analysis data database 2010 2025.
